Felix Hernandez has been a fan and user of the Kinesio Taping® Method through the past five seasons. In the Seattle Mariners' clubhouse, Head Athletic Trainer, Rick Griffin, treats not only Felix, but other players on the team as well. Griffin was one of the earliest health professionals to receive Kinesio Taping training in the entire United States. Felix notes, "I make adjustments to every hitter, but I stay consistent with Kinesio Tape."

About Kinesio Holding Corporation: For more than 35 years, Kinesio has been breaking ground in the fields of sports performance and certified health care specialists. The Kinesio Taping® Method is designed to facilitate the body's natural healing process while allowing support and stability to muscles and joints without restricting the body's range of motion. Kinesio is the original and most trusted tape of choice for the world's elite athletes and the brand is firmly established as the global leader in elastic, therapeutic taping.
